如何使用git revert命令进行commit回滚
Revert是Git中用于回滚某次提交(commit)的命令。该命令通过生成一次新的提交(commit)来撤销之前的提交操作。
Git----Git远端仓库地址管理命令应用
一、应用场景:将主仓代码同步到个人的代码仓,以开源github上pytest代码为例,比如开源git地址为 git@github.com:pytest-dev/pytest.git,fork到个人仓git地址为:git@github.com:redrose2100/pytest.git(1)在本地初始化一个pytest的代码仓,因为还没有和远端代码仓关联,因此这里看不到什么关联关系,git re....
Git----Git命令rebase应用
【原文链接】一、应用场景一:在连续多次commit中丢掉其中的某一次提交(1)应用场景:在连续多次提交之后,其中依次修改由于某种原因比如引入重大bug但是又不知道怎么修复有非常紧急的情况下,想丢掉那一次commit,但是在那一次commit之后又提交了许多新功能的开发,如果使用reset命令恢复,则后面的许多新功能代码又要重新开发一遍,在这种场景下,就该git rebase出场了(2)首先在一个....

Git----Git命令stash应用
一、使用场景当在开发新功能的过程中,新功能尚未开发完成,而且如果此时将代码提交会导致程序运行失败,而正在这个时候上一个版本出现bug需要紧急修复,此时希望的操作时将当前新功能开发代码找其他地方存起来,即让当前代码仓的代码回到上个提交状态,然后修复bug,待bug修复后提交到代码仓上线后,再将刚刚开发的新功能的代码拿到当前的代码仓继续新功能的开发,git stash命令就可以很好的解决这种使用场景....
Git----Git命令基础应用
【原文链接】(1) 初始化仓库git init # 将当前文件夹初始化为一个本地仓库(2) 将文件添加到本地暂存区git add xxx # 将xxx文件添加到暂存区 git add . # 将当前目录下的所有文件添加到暂存区(3) 在将暂存区放到本地仓库钱需要配置用户和邮件git config --global user.email "hitredrose@163.com" git...
【Git】Git 分支管理 ( 使用 git cherry-pick 命令提取提交记录应用于当前分支 | 创建新分支应用某个提交 | git cherry-pick 冲突处理 )(三)
冲突文件内容 :hello world hello world git branch dev <<<<<<< HEAD dev dev2 dev3 dev4 ======= dev >>>>>>> f12e2d3 (dev1)手动解决冲突 , 然后编辑为 :hello world hello world git ....

【Git】Git 分支管理 ( 使用 git cherry-pick 命令提取提交记录应用于当前分支 | 创建新分支应用某个提交 | git cherry-pick 冲突处理 )(二)
二、创建新分支应用 dev2 提交执行git switch master命令 , 切换换到 master 分支 , 将 dev 分支中的 dev1 提交 , 作为当前分支的最新的提交内容 ;f12e2d3 HEAD@{3}: commit: dev1执行git cherry-pick f12e2d3命令 , 正式将 dev1 提交作为当前 master 分支的内容 ; 该操作没有冲突 , 可以直....

【Git】Git 分支管理 ( 使用 git cherry-pick 命令提取提交记录应用于当前分支 | 创建新分支应用某个提交 | git cherry-pick 冲突处理 )(一)
文章目录一、环境准备二、创建新分支应用 dev2 提交三、git cherry-pick 冲突处理一、环境准备git cherry-pick 命令的作用是 将指定的 一个或若干个 提交记录 , 应用与当前的分支 ;创建一个 dev 分支 , 然后在该分支中 , 编辑 file1.txt 文件 , 分别添加 4 44 行 文本 , 每行都提交一次 ;执行git reflog查看 4 44 次提交的....

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。
GIT更多命令相关
开发与运维
集结各类场景实战经验,助你开发运维畅行无忧
+关注